Shabana Mahmood Chancellor odds jump 54.2 pp to 59.8% on Polymarket

Whale activity aligned with a major price surge, signaling a rapid shift in market sentiment for the 2026 UK Chancellor question.

The market asking if Shabana Mahmood will be the next Chancellor of the Exchequer of the UK in 2026 saw its YES price leap by 54.2 percentage points in the last 24 hours, climbing from an estimated 5.5% to 59.8% on Polymarket. This dramatic repricing was accompanied by whale trading that moved in tandem with the price shift, with net whale flow of $7K directed into YES contracts. Whale buy volume reached $19K, outpacing $12K in sell volume across 56 unique whales during this period.

The 24-hour volume for the market stood at $18K, contributing to a lifetime market volume of $65K with participation from 266 unique traders. Notably, the Polymarket Breaking YES price of 59.8% contrasts sharply with the Polydata on-chain mid-price of 12.3%, highlighting a divergence between the market price and the on-chain valuation snapshot.
